Should You Get a Calcium Scan With LDL Over 200?

Yes—if your LDL is >200 mg/dL, a calcium scan (CAC) can reveal hidden plaque, even if you feel fine.

Understanding the Topic: Why LDL Over 200 Changes Everything

For adults over 35, an LDL cholesterol above 200 mg/dL isn’t just “high”—it’s a red flag for cumulative arterial injury. Think of LDL particles as tiny delivery trucks carrying cholesterol into artery walls. When there are too many—especially small, dense LDL particles—they get stuck, inflame the vessel lining, and trigger plaque formation (atherosclerosis, or hardening of the arteries). Over time, this leads to narrowing, stiffness (arterial stiffness), and increased risk of heart attack or stroke.

A 2023 analysis in The Lancet followed over 1.2 million adults and found that those with untreated LDL ≥200 had a 4.2-fold higher 10-year risk of major cardiac events compared to those with LDL <100 mg/dL—even after adjusting for smoking, diabetes, and blood pressure. Importantly, this risk persists regardless of body weight: nearly 40% of people with LDL >200 are at healthy weight or underweight, often due to inherited conditions like familial hypercholesterolemia (FH) or secondary causes like undiagnosed hypothyroidism.

One common misconception is that “I eat clean and exercise—I must be fine.” But lifestyle explains only ~30% of LDL variation; genetics account for up to 70%. That’s why someone eating whole foods and running 5 miles daily can still have an LDL of 225 mg/dL—and why relying solely on diet or exercise without medical evaluation delays life-saving treatment. Another myth: “If I don’t have chest pain, my arteries must be clear.” Yet more than 80% of first heart attacks occur in people with no prior symptoms, and CAC scans reveal silent plaque years before symptoms arise.

What You Can Do — Evidence-Based Actions

Start with testing beyond standard cholesterol: request ApoB and Lp(a) alongside your next lipid panel. ApoB measures the actual number of atherogenic particles—each LDL particle carries one ApoB molecule—so it’s more accurate than LDL-C in people with high triglycerides or insulin resistance. According to the 2022 National Lipid Association Consensus Statement, ApoB ≥130 mg/dL confirms high atherogenic burden even if LDL appears borderline.

If your LDL is >200 mg/dL and you’re aged 40–75, initiate shared decision-making about a CAC scan. The test takes 10 minutes, involves no contrast dye or radiation beyond a standard chest X-ray (~1 mSv), and provides a numeric score (0 to >400) reflecting total calcified plaque volume. A score of 0 means very low near-term risk—even with high LDL—while a score ≥100 warrants immediate statin therapy per ACC/AHA Class I recommendation.

Lifestyle changes remain essential—but they’re rarely enough alone when LDL exceeds 200 mg/dL. The AHA recommends aiming for ≥150 minutes/week of moderate-intensity aerobic activity (e.g., brisk walking), plus two days/week of resistance training. Dietary shifts should prioritize soluble fiber (≥10 g/day from oats, beans, apples)—shown in a 2022 meta-analysis to lower LDL by 5–7%—and eliminate industrial trans fats entirely. Crucially, avoid delaying medication: high-intensity statins (e.g., atorvastatin 40–80 mg or rosuvastatin 20–40 mg) reduce LDL by 50–60% and cut cardiovascular events by 25% within 2 years, according to the Cholesterol Treatment Trialists’ Collaboration.

Also ask your doctor about secondary causes—especially if you’re slim and eat well. Hypothyroidism (TSH >4.5 mIU/L), nephrotic syndrome, or untreated obstructive sleep apnea can all drive LDL >200. And if your total cholesterol is >290 mg/dL before age 35—as in the question about “total cholesterol of 295 at age 30”—familial hypercholesterolemia is likely, requiring genetic testing and early, aggressive treatment.

Monitoring and Tracking Your Progress

Track more than just LDL. At home, monitor blood pressure twice weekly (morning and evening), aiming for <120/80 mmHg—the optimal target per the 2023 AHA/ACC Hypertension Guideline. Use a validated upper-arm cuff, seated quietly for 5 minutes before measuring. Also log energy levels, exercise tolerance, and any subtle symptoms like mid-chest tightness when climbing stairs—these can precede formal diagnosis by months.

After starting a statin or lifestyle plan, recheck fasting lipids in 6–8 weeks. Expect LDL reduction of 30–60%, depending on intensity. ApoB should drop proportionally—if it doesn’t, that suggests poor adherence, drug interaction, or need for combination therapy (e.g., adding ezetimibe or a PCSK9 inhibitor). A repeat CAC scan is not recommended for 5–10 years unless clinical status changes dramatically; instead, track progression via serial CAC scores only if baseline was 1–99.

If your CAC score is 0 but LDL remains >200, continue statin therapy—because non-calcified (soft) plaque may still be present and unstable. Conversely, if your CAC score jumps from 0 to ≥100 over 5 years, that signals rapid plaque growth and warrants intensifying therapy.

Frequently Asked Questions

Is 197 LDL dangerous for a 26-year-old with no family history?

Yes—it is clinically concerning and warrants evaluation. An LDL of 197 mg/dL at age 26 falls well above the universal screening threshold of 130 mg/dL for young adults, and according to the 2022 ESC guidelines, it meets criteria for possible familial hypercholesterolemia—even without family history. Early detection allows for timely intervention before irreversible arterial damage occurs.

What ApoB level indicates high risk if my LDL is 206 but I'm slim?

An ApoB ≥130 mg/dL indicates high atherogenic particle burden—and correlates strongly with cardiovascular risk independent of BMI. In fact, a 2021 JAMA Cardiology study found that ApoB outperformed LDL-C in predicting events among normal-weight adults with elevated cholesterol, with every 10 mg/dL increase above 130 linked to 18% higher 10-year risk.

Can high cholesterol at 42 be caused by something other than diet if I eat well and exercise?

Yes—absolutely. Up to 70% of LDL variability is genetically determined, and common non-dietary causes include hypothyroidism (affecting 5% of adults over 40), chronic kidney disease, HIV treatment, and certain autoimmune conditions. A full evaluation—including TSH, creatinine, and Lp(a)—is essential before attributing high LDL solely to lifestyle.

Is a total cholesterol of 295 at age 30 a sign of familial hypercholesterolemia?

Yes—it is highly suggestive. Total cholesterol >290 mg/dL before age 30 meets the Dutch Lipid Clinic Network diagnostic criteria for definite familial hypercholesterolemia (score ≥8), especially when combined with LDL >200. Genetic testing confirms diagnosis in ~80% of cases and guides cascade screening for relatives.

Should I get a coronary calcium scan if my LDL is over 200 and I have chest pain?

Yes—and seek immediate evaluation. Chest pain with LDL >200 mg/dL raises urgent concern for underlying coronary artery disease, and a CAC scan is appropriate only after acute causes (e.g., unstable angina, myocardial infarction) are ruled out with ECG and troponin testing. If chest pain is stable and recurrent, a CAC scan helps stratify risk and guide urgency of treatment—but never delay emergency care for new, worsening, or exertional chest discomfort.
